What types of triangles is Law of Sines used to solve?
AAS and ASA (possibly SSA)
What types of triangles is Law of Cosines used to solve?
SAS or SSS

How do you set up an equation using Law of Sines?
sinA/a=sinB/b=sinC/c
a/sinA=b/sinB=c/sinC
How do you set up Law of Cosines?
a2=b2+c2-2bc(cosA)
b2=a2+c2-2ac(cosB)
c2=a2+b2-2ab(cosC)
